Frequently Asked Questions

Is Augusta or Charlotte more popular?

Charlotte is more popular, ranked #4 compared to Augusta at #3104 in the United States.

What do Augusta and Charlotte mean?

Augusta means "great, venerable, majestic" (Latin origin). Charlotte means "free woman" (French origin).

Are Augusta and Charlotte boy or girl names?

Augusta is primarily a girl name. Charlotte is primarily a girl name.
